UberSync for Facebook: Replace sed script with patch files

This commit is contained in:
Boris Kraut 2014-06-22 21:05:02 +02:00
parent 3b9103461f
commit 2ebd93ab94
3 changed files with 61 additions and 7 deletions

View file

@ -46,19 +46,14 @@ Build:1.2.2,42
sed -i 's/Class\[\]/Class\<?\>\[\]/g' $$FacebookSDK$$/src/com/facebook/model/GraphObject.java sed -i 's/Class\[\]/Class\<?\>\[\]/g' $$FacebookSDK$$/src/com/facebook/model/GraphObject.java
Build:2.1.1,48 Build:2.1.1,48
disable=add removal needs testing
commit=2.1.1 commit=2.1.1
rm=libs/applovin*,libs/mobileCore* rm=libs/applovin*,libs/mobileCore*
extlibs=android/android-support-v4.jar extlibs=android/android-support-v4.jar
srclibs=FacebookSDK@sdk-version-3.0.2 srclibs=FacebookSDK@sdk-version-3.0.2
patch=manifest-ads.patch,mobilecore.patch
prebuild=cp libs/android-support-v4.jar $$FacebookSDK$$/libs/ && \ prebuild=cp libs/android-support-v4.jar $$FacebookSDK$$/libs/ && \
sed -i 's@\(reference.1=\).*@\1$$FacebookSDK$$@' project.properties && \ sed -i 's@\(reference.1=\).*@\1$$FacebookSDK$$@' project.properties && \
sed -i 's/Class\[\]/Class\<?\>\[\]/g' $$FacebookSDK$$/src/com/facebook/model/GraphObject.java && \ sed -i 's/Class\[\]/Class\<?\>\[\]/g' $$FacebookSDK$$/src/com/facebook/model/GraphObject.java
sed -i 100,114d AndroidManifest.xml && \
sed -i -e '/import com.ironsource.mobilcore./d' \
-e '/MobileCore.init/d' \
-e 237,242d \
src/ro/weednet/contactssync/activities/Preferences.java
Build:2.1.2,49 Build:2.1.2,49
disable=Labelled as pre-release, so skipped disable=Labelled as pre-release, so skipped

View file

@ -0,0 +1,25 @@
diff --git a/AndroidManifest.xml b/AndroidManifest.xml
index 92505c1..d683c4e 100644
--- a/AndroidManifest.xml
+++ b/AndroidManifest.xml
@@ -97,20 +97,5 @@
android:value="@string/facebook_app_id" />
<activity android:name="com.facebook.LoginActivity"></activity>
- <!-- AppLovin -->
- <meta-data
- android:name="applovin.sdk.key"
- android:value="u8D2q5yisTf-a6WW7-61Nb_kb0IaC_p4706y53eyXIx6PRdXQkTpJTWwZqVmqIryIyuO_WKXqGeEhGm7_JwJsR" />
-
- <!-- MobileCore -->
- <service
- android:name="com.ironsource.mobilcore.MobileCoreReport"
- android:enabled="true"
- android:exported="false"
- android:process=":mcServiceProcess" />
- <receiver
- android:name="com.ironsource.mobilcore.InstallationTracker"
- android:enabled="true"
- android:process=":installationTracker" />
</application>
</manifest>

View file

@ -0,0 +1,34 @@
diff --git a/src/ro/weednet/contactssync/activities/Preferences.java b/src/ro/weednet/contactssync/activities/Preferences.java
index 08e9a4a..df2fe79 100644
--- a/src/ro/weednet/contactssync/activities/Preferences.java
+++ b/src/ro/weednet/contactssync/activities/Preferences.java
@@ -26,8 +26,6 @@ import java.lang.reflect.Field;
import java.lang.reflect.Method;
import java.sql.Date;
-import com.ironsource.mobilcore.CallbackResponse;
-import com.ironsource.mobilcore.MobileCore;
import ro.weednet.ContactsSync;
import ro.weednet.ContactsSync.SyncType;
@@ -104,7 +102,6 @@ public class Preferences extends Activity {
ft.replace(R.id.settings, mFragment);
ft.commit();
- MobileCore.init(this, "3QBXU338FKE1M2ZSZEH3WRKIXJ0C5", MobileCore.LOG_TYPE.PRODUCTION, MobileCore.AD_UNITS.OFFERWALL);
}
@Override
@@ -234,12 +231,6 @@ public class Preferences extends Activity {
if (app.getDisableAds()) {
super.onBackPressed();
} else {
- MobileCore.showOfferWall(this, new CallbackResponse() {
- @Override
- public void onConfirmation(TYPE arg0) {
- finish();
- }
- });
}
}